Understanding Lab-Grown Blue Diamond

Blue diamonds are a rare and sought-after variation of natural diamonds, prized for their stunning blue hue caused by the presence of boron in their crystal lattice. Natural blue diamonds are incredibly scarce, making them expensive and often reserved for the wealthiest buyers. Lab-grown blue diamonds, however, offer a more accessible and sustainable alternative.

These diamonds are created in a laboratory environment that replicates the high-pressure, high-temperature conditions of the Earth’s mantle, or they are cultivated using the CVD method, which involves placing a carbon-rich gas in a vacuum chamber and allowing it to form into diamond crystals. These diamonds are chemically identical to natural ones but are free from the environmental and ethical concerns tied to traditional mining.

These blue diamonds, in particular, are produced using similar methods, with added processes to introduce the trace element boron, resulting in the characteristic blue colour. As demand for these beautiful stones grows, advancements in technology have made it possible to produce blue diamonds in various sizes and qualities, further driving their appeal in the fine jewellery market.

Why Are Lab-Grown Blue Diamonds Gaining Popularity?

Ethical and Environmental Considerations

One of the most significant reasons consumers are gravitating toward lab-grown diamonds is their ethical and environmental benefits. Traditional diamond mining has been associated with serious environmental damage, including deforestation, water pollution, and the destruction of ecosystems. Furthermore, the mining industry has been linked to human rights abuses, including labour exploitation and funding conflict.

Lab-grown diamonds eliminate these concerns by offering a sustainable alternative. Since they are produced in controlled labs, lab-grown diamonds are not associated with the harmful effects of mining. They also have a significantly smaller carbon footprint, making them an eco-friendly choice for conscious consumers.

Affordability

Natural blue diamonds are among the most expensive gemstones in the world, often fetching prices in the millions of dollars for larger stones. The rarity and complexity of mining blue diamonds make them costly, and this price is often out of reach for many consumers. Blue diamond alternatives, however, offer a more affordable option without compromising on quality. As technology continues to improve and the production of lab-grown diamonds scales up, prices are expected to become even more competitive, allowing more people to invest in high-quality blue diamonds.

Customization and Variety

Lab-made blue diamonds also offer a wider variety of options when it comes to customization. Since these diamonds are grown in laboratories, jewellers can work with specific requests, such as creating a particular shade of blue or even producing stones with specific sizes and shapes that are difficult to find in natural blue diamonds. This level of personalization appeals to buyers looking for unique, one-of-a-kind pieces for special occasions.
